Skilled Diagnostic Medical Sonographer with extensive experience in Ultrasound.
My 30 year career at the VA Medical Center has provided me Advanced knowledge in many areas in the field of Ultrasound. These complex Ultrasound procedures include; Abdominal, Vascular, Small Parts, Gynecological, Early OB, Musculoskeletal and Ultrasound Guided procedures-including Paracentisis & Thoracentisis, Hysterosonography, Liver, Renal, Renal Transplant, Thyroid, Soft Tissue, Muscle and Prostate Biopsies. My skills helped clinicians and surgeons complete routine and invasive procedures.
